So… I haven’t owned a desktop PC since the mid-2000’s. I recently decided that the RTX 5090 was worth getting this gaming desktop. And it’s good- albeit it threw me off a little bit with the AMD 9950x processor instead of an AMD 9950x3d. Part of me feels slighted in this regard— its *almost* the best of the best. And it is good— handling 4K 240hz gaming with ease… Only really dropping frames when handling resolutions above 4K (it does actually stay in the 230’s in near-8K in certain games, like Halo 2 Classic on MCC in ultra settings which is really a treat). And to be fair, benchmarks between the AMD 9950x vs 9950x3d show very little difference in performance— its almost the exact same card anyways. I have considered exchanging this for a model with a 9950x3d, however the price difference is about $700 which is not worth it (not even close— i could juat buy a 9950x3d on my own for that price and install it myself into this machine). But what I’ve alsk found is that the bottleneck for higher than 4K gaming becomes the RTX 5090 GPU anyways…. So maybe some day I’ll upgrade, but not today. This machine delivers insanely high performance for the cost. One other word of caution— the SSD is a Gen 3 and this ASRock motherboard is capable of 4-lane Gen 5 SSD’s — so I’m upgrading that to a 4TB Samsung 9100 5th Gen SSD and would highly recommend doing that for anyone who buys this PC. Of you have the money for this PC then spend another $350-$450 and add a Gen 5 SSD to perfect this machine. Oh yeah and I also cannot get Dolby Vision from this PC to my TV (which is apparenlty a common issue with Nvidia GPU’s, especially with LG OLED TVs). My 77” OLED TV is my second monitor across the room- it can only do regular HDR with this PC no matter how much EDID editing that I attempt to do to correct this discrepency. Oh and there was a random clamp just dangling aroune inside of the PC when it arrived. It was otherwise in good condition (nothing scuffed, dented, bent, etc), but this was still strange to find inside the PC. But, aside from a few minor gripes / bumps in the road— I would still highly recommend this pre build. This is truly next-Generation power at a reasonable price. I’ve never felt more immersion into gaming than playing games on this PC with my Samsung 57” Ultrawide monitor. I’m giving it 5/5 stars mainly for the good price — but I’m certain there are better 5090 builds out there if you really want to splurge… But you may even need to build one yourself at a certain point to exceed the performance on this machine. If you just want an RTX 5090 machine for a reasonable price and without the hassle of building a PC yourself then get this PC.
